2008 Kawasaki Prairie 360 Utility ATV - Specifications

Kawasaki Prairie 360 ATV

Prairie 360 ATV Specifications

Engine Air-cooled, SOHC, four-stroke, single cylinder
Displacement 362cc
Bore x stroke 80.0 x 72.0mm
Compression ratio 8.3:1
Carburetion Keihin CVK34
Starting Electric with recoil backup
Transmission Continuously variable transmission with Kawasaki Engine Brake Control, high and low range, plus reverse
Final drive Shaft
Frame type Double cradle, steel
Front suspension / wheel travel MacPherson strut / 6.7 in.
Rear suspension / wheel travel Swingarm with single shock, preload adjustment / 7.1 in.
Front tires AT25x8-12 tubeless
Rear tires AT25x10-12 tubeless
Front brakes Dual hydraulic discs
Rear brake Sealed, oil-bathed, multi-disc
Overall length 81.3 in.
Overall width 47.4 in.
Overall height 46.3 in.
Wheelbase 49.2 in.
Ground clearance At center of chassis, 10.2 / at differential, 7.7 in.
Seat height 35.8 in.
Lighting 30W x 2 halogen
Rack capacity, front / rear 88 / 154 lbs.
Towing capacity 1,100 lbs.
Dry weight 581 lbs.
Fuel capacity 3.6 gal.
Footpegs Adjustable
Color choices Woodsman Green or Sunbeam Red
Good Times™ Protection Plan 12, 24, 36 or 48 months
Warranty 12 Months
